Performance

2022 Acura MDX

8/10

2023 Toyota RAV4 Hybrid

6/10
Performance ratings from CarGurus again favor the MDX at 8 out of 10, with the RAV4 Hybrid trailing at 6 out of 10. The MDX's sole engine, a 3.5-liter V6, outputs 290 horsepower and 267 pound-feet of torque, paired with a new 10-speed automatic transmission. Its Super-Handling All-Wheel Drive (SH-AWD) system enhances driving dynamics significantly, further supported by a newly designed suspension that offers improved handling and ride quality. The RAV4 Hybrid features a 2.5-liter four-cylinder engine and electric motor generating a combined 219 horsepower. It achieves 0 to 60 mph in 7.5 seconds, a respectable figure that outpaces the standard RAV4. Despite its adequate performance, the RAV4 Hybrid doesn't quite match the MDX's driving dynamics, focusing instead on efficiency and smooth ride quality.
Form and function

2022 Acura MDX

8/10

2023 Toyota RAV4 Hybrid

7/10
In assessing utility and practicality, the 2022 Acura MDX earns an 8 out of 10, while the 2023 Toyota RAV4 Hybrid is rated 7 out of 10 by CarGurus experts. The MDX showcases its versatility and capacity as a three-row SUV, designed to meet various needs from family hauling to elegant commuting. It offers comfortable seating arrangements, particularly in the first two rows, and an innovative second row with a removable center section for flexible space management. The MDX's luggage capacity ranges from 16.3 to 18.1 cubic feet behind the third row, expanding to 71.4 to 95 cubic feet with the second and third rows folded down, ensuring ample space for cargo and personal items. The "Grab ‘N Go" tailgate and customizable Iconic Drive Lighting further enhance the MDX's appeal by combining convenience with a touch of luxury. The RAV4 Hybrid, although smaller and only a five-seater, makes efficient use of its space to provide a comfortable and practical interior. The rear seats offer enough room to comfortably accommodate adults, with cargo space nearly matching that of non-hybrid models. Behind the rear seats, the RAV4 Hybrid boasts a luggage capacity of up to 37.5 cubic feet, providing generous space for groceries, luggage, or outdoor gear. This capacity is competitive within the hybrid SUV class, offering practicality without sacrificing efficiency for battery placement. Additionally, the RAV4 Hybrid excels in interior storage solutions, featuring a wide dashboard shelf and ample cupholders, enhancing everyday usability and convenience for drivers and passengers alike. In this aspect, both vehicles cater to their respective audiences with thoughtful designs and features. The MDX leads with more luxurious amenities and greater cargo space, ideal for those requiring more room and flexibility. In contrast, the RAV4 Hybrid focuses on efficiency and practicality, offering a compact yet capable alternative for eco-conscious drivers seeking a balance between comfort and environmental responsibility.
Technology

2022 Acura MDX

8/10

2023 Toyota RAV4 Hybrid

6/10
Technology ratings place the MDX at an 8 out of 10 and the RAV4 Hybrid at a 6 out of 10. The MDX boasts a comprehensive tech suite, featuring the ELS Studio 3D Premium Audio System, a 12.3-inch infotainment screen, and an array of connectivity and driver assistance features. Its advanced tech extends to navigation, digital instrument panels, and over-the-air updates, offering a cutting-edge user experience. The RAV4 Hybrid introduces a significant upgrade with its new infotainment system, featuring sharper graphics and a more user-friendly interface. Standard wireless Apple CarPlay and Android Auto, along with optional wireless charging, keep it competitive, though it doesn't quite reach the technological heights of the MDX.
Safety

2022 Acura MDX

8/10

2023 Toyota RAV4 Hybrid

7/10
Both vehicles boast strong safety features and ratings, with the MDX rated at 8 out of 10 and the RAV4 Hybrid at 7 out of 10. The MDX is engineered with advanced safety structures and a comprehensive suite of driver assistance technologies under the AcuraWatch banner, aiming for top ratings from safety organizations. The RAV4 Hybrid also performs well in safety tests and includes Toyota's Safety Sense 2.5, offering a robust set of safety and driver assistance features.
